The state-owned enterprise "Minsktrans" has canceled a number of international flights due to Lithuania's closure of border traffic.
Prosecutor General Nida Grunskienė states that the aim will be to have those detained for smuggling cover the damage caused to airports by weather balloon flights. “We have contacted the airport management to provide data on what damage (due to weather balloons – ELTA) was caused to the airport, what damage was caused by the flights that were cancelled, because planes could not take off, planes could not land.
